Problems solved by technology

High bandwidth means high cost, especially in the application environment of remote disaster recovery, the redundancy cost will be higher
[0003] The existing distribution transformer monitoring terminal equipment has a high degree of integration, and the amount of electrical information data that can be collected and processed is large, but it communicates with a single master station, and the data redundancy backup and data The pressure of transmission is placed between the master station and the backup master station, resulting in a large amount of data transmission in the redundant communication channel between the master and backup stations, high bandwidth requirements, high redundancy costs, and low data communication efficiency for remote disaster recovery

Abstract

The invention provides a distribution transformer monitoring terminal supporting double-master-station redundant communication and a data processing method. The terminal comprises a shell, and a serial interface, an input / output interface, a first Ethernet interface, a second Ethernet interface, a remote signaling remote control module, an electric quantity acquisition module, a power supply module, a main control data processing module, a first wireless communication assembly and a second wireless communication assembly connected to the shell. The first wireless communication assembly and thefirst Ethernet interface are used for accessing a first network, and the second wireless communication assembly and the second Ethernet interface are used for accessing a second network. According tothe distribution transformer monitoring terminal supporting double-master-station redundant communication and the data processing method, a redundant communication unit, such as a double-network communication assembly, is added to the distribution transformer monitoring terminal equipment, and data is reported to a main station and a standby main station at the same time during data reporting, sothat the communication data volume between the main station and the standby main station is reduced, the data communication bandwidth is reduced, the redundant communication efficiency is improved, and the redundant cost is reduced.

Description

technical field [0001] The invention relates to the technical field of electric power distribution, in particular to a distribution transformer monitoring terminal and a data processing method supporting redundant communication of dual master stations. Background technique [0002] At present, in the power distribution process of the power grid, there are a large number of electrical information data collection, data communication, big data calculation, control output, and storage and backup of historical data, etc. In terms of data security, these data need to have redundant backup and remote disaster recovery requirements. However, in the current solution, redundant backup and remote disaster recovery are realized through data redundancy communication between the master station and the backup master station.
